Reminder: Provider alert survey

The COVID-19 Provider Alert Survey seeks to identify challenges faced by providers that deliver the following services during the COVID-19 pandemic:

  • Intensive residential treatment services (IRTS)
  • Substance use disorder residential treatment
  • Personal care assistance (PCA)
  • Adult foster care/supported living services.

This survey helps us to better understand critical COVID-19-related pressures on providers, such as:

  • The number of confirmed or suspected COVID-19 infections
  • The need for PPE and monitoring equipment
  • Staffing and service capacity.

Submitting information through this survey is voluntary. Decision-makers will use the information submitted about the types and scope of COVID-19 impacts among providers in order to improve systems and to inform emergency response coordination among state and local agencies.
